WebAll water heaters must be strapped in at least two locations; the upper one-third of the unit and the lower one-third. The lower strap must be a minimum of 4" above the water heater control unit. The required clearances from a wall to the heater as stated on the unit nameplate are critical. WebWhen the water heater is in the path of vehicles, bollards are required. 507.13.1 A source of combustion air is required. Water heaters in closets require openings of at least 100 sq. in. each within 12 inches of the top and bottom of the closet. Shutoff valve required within 6 ft. Webd Gas storage water heaters with input capacity >75,000 and ≤105,000 Btu/hr must comply with the requirements of the >75,000 Btu/hr if the water heater either (1) has a storage volume > 120 gal; (2) is designed to provide outlet hot water temperatures greater than 180°F; or (3) uses three-phase power. Web• A water heater supported from the ground shall rest on level concrete or other approved base extending not less than 3” above the adjoin-ing ground level. (2010 CPC 508.3) • Water heaters installed in attics must have adequate support for the weight of the water heater.

WebJan 4, 2024 · 504.7 Required pan – Where a storage tank-type water heater or a hot water storage tank is installed in a location where water leakage from the tank will cause damage, the tank shall be installed in a galvanized steel pan having a material thickness of not less than 0.0236 inch (0.6010 mm) (No. 24 gage), or other pans approved for such use.

WebV. GENERAL REQUIREMENTS A. A water heater shall be provided which is capable of generating an adequate supply of hot water, at a temperature of at least 120° Fahrenheit, to all sinks, janitorial facilities, and other equipment and fixtures that use hot water, at all times.
